Abstract
The paper dwells on the selection problem of power equipment for a stand-alone inverter micro hydropower plant, in particular a hydro-generator, and evaluation of its operation modes. Numerical experiments included the modes calculation of hydroelectric units of the same type with various nominal power, supplied to the consumer according to the unchanged electric load curve. The studies developed requirements for a hydro-turbine and a synchronous generator in terms of a speed range and installed capacity, depending on the load curve. The possibility of using general industrial hydroelectric units with nominal power equal to half-maximum capacity of a typical daily load curve in rural areas was shown.
